import pandas as pd
# 평점 > 5 인 영화 출력
movies[movies['avg_rating'] > 5]
movie_name avg_rating
23 A Beautiful Mind 6
65 La Vita e Bella 6
77 Amelie 6
# 필터링으로 삭제 movies = movies[movies['avg_rating'] <= 5]# .drop()으로 삭제 movies.drop(movies[movies['avg_rating'] > 5].index, inplace = True)# 결과 확인 assert movies['avg_rating'].max() <= 5
# avg_rating > 5 는 5로 변환
movies.loc[movies['avg_rating'] > 5, 'avg_rating'] = 5
# 단언문
assert movies['avg_rating'].max() <= 5
출력이 없으면 통과입니다
import datetime as dt
import pandas as pd
# 데이터 타입 출력
user_signups.dtypes
subscription_date object
user_name object
Country object
dtype: object
# 날짜로 변환
user_signups['subscription_date'] = pd.to_datetime(user_signups['subscription_date']).dt.date
today_date = dt.date.today()
데이터 삭제
# 필터링으로 삭제 user_signups = user_signups[user_signups['subscription_date'] < today_date]# .drop()으로 삭제 user_signups.drop(user_signups[user_signups['subscription_date'] > today_date].index, inplace = True)
상한으로 날짜 고정
# 필터링으로 처리
user_signups.loc[user_signups['subscription_date'] > today_date, 'subscription_date'] = today_date
# 단언문 확인
assert user_signups.subscription_date.max().date() <= today_date
